Charlotte Timberlake, Commercial & Partnerships Director, Criticaleye

Charlotte Timberlake

Commercial & Partnerships Director

Charlotte joined Criticaleye in September 2018.
 
As Commercial & Partnerships Director within our Advisory Team, Charlotte's role comprises of product and sales strategy, business development, client and programme management and market development. 
Charlotte is responsible for shaping & driving the business sales strategy, enabling the growth of the Advisory practice.
Her focus is to ensure the our Partnerships are customer-led, and commercially-driven, across the entire portfolio in UK/Europe & Asia, whilst ensuring the Advisory Team provides trusted experts into the Community to serve our Members. She also is responsible for acquiring new Partnerships into our Executive & Board Programmes.

Before her current role, Charlotte was Account Director in the Advisory team, helping and advising our Advisory clients on engagement with our Community Members via our editorial, events and virtual marketing channels.

Prior to Criticaleye, Charlotte has worked for 10+ years in B2B C-level executive events across the world, mainly in Europe, North America and Mid & Southern Africa.
Most recently spending 5 years in senior commercial roles at IDC (the global provider of market intelligence, advisory services and events for the information technology, telecommunications and consumer technology markets), where she was Commercial Lead for UK and Ireland C-level event programmes.
